The BUILT Strength Foundation Series Olympic Decline Bench is a dedicated decline press station engineered for targeted lower chest development through an ergonomic decline angle with integrated Olympic bar supports — no separate rack required. The decline position shifts the pressing emphasis to the lower pectorals, and the reinforced welded steel frame with commercial-grade padding keeps the athlete supported and stable through every heavy set.

Built for high-traffic commercial environments, strength studios, and professional home gym setups where consistent, reliable lower chest training is a priority. Barbell sold separately.


Decline Bench Press Close-Grip Decline Press Lower Chest Accessory Work

Integrated Olympic Bar Supports
Fixed Olympic barbell holders position the bar at the correct decline pressing height for safe liftoffs and reracking — a self-contained decline press station that doesn't require a separate rack or spotter for setup.
Ergonomic Decline Angle
The decline setup shifts pressing emphasis to the lower pectorals and optimizes the pressing arc for maximum lower chest engagement — a movement angle that flat and incline benches cannot replicate.
Reinforced Welded Steel Frame
Heavy-duty welded steel construction keeps the bench stable and planted under heavy bilateral loading at the decline angle — built to withstand consistent commercial use without flex or frame fatigue over time.
Commercial-Grade Upholstery
Commercial-quality padding provides secure, comfortable support at the decline angle — keeping the user firmly positioned throughout heavy pressing sets without shifting or compressing under load.
